How Roll Profile Measurement Systems Optimize Strip Shape in Second-Hand Hot Rolling Mills

Roll profile measurement systems are essential maintenance tools for second-hand hot rolling mills, addressing the issue of uneven work roll profiles—caused by thermal expansion, uneven wear, or improper grinding. Second-hand mills often use "guesswork" or infrequent manual measurements to assess roll profiles, leading to strip shape defects (e.g., edge waves, center buckles) and 7-10% scrap rates. Integrating a laser-based roll profile measurement system resolves these issues, improving strip flatness to ≤0.8mm/m (per GB/T 709-2019) and extending work roll life by 35-45%.
1. Accurate Profile Mapping for Targeted Roll MaintenanceThe roll profile measurement system uses a 3D laser scanner (capturing 1,000 data points per roll length) to map the work roll’s surface with ±0.005mm accuracy. It identifies irregularities like "barrel wear" (center thickness greater than edges) or "edge drop" (thinner edges due to high heat). For a 1200mm-long work roll processing 10mm-thick Q355B steel, the system detects wear patterns as small as 0.01mm—enabling targeted grinding instead of full roll replacement. For example, if the roll has 0.08mm edge drop, the system recommends grinding 0.06mm from the center to restore the ideal convex profile (crown height 0.1mm), reducing grinding material waste by 40-50%.
2. Thermal Expansion Compensation for Stable RollingHot rolling causes work rolls to expand thermally—surface temperature can rise by 300-400°C, leading to 0.1-0.2mm diameter increase. This thermal expansion disrupts the roll gap, causing strip thickness variation (±0.1mm) and shape defects. The measurement system’s thermal sensors (embedded in the scanner) adjust profile data for temperature: it subtracts the thermal expansion value (calculated via temperature-based algorithms) to get the "true" mechanical profile. For a roll operating at 350°C, this compensation ensures the calculated crown height is accurate within ±0.01mm—allowing the mill to adjust the roll gap dynamically and maintain strip flatness. This reduces shape defects from 9% to <2%, meeting the flatness requirements of automotive hot-rolled coils (e.g., BMW’s GS 97044 standard).
3. Predictive Maintenance for Reduced DowntimeTraditional roll maintenance in second-hand mills is reactive—rolls are replaced only after severe wear or failure, causing unplanned downtime (4-6 hours per incident). The profile measurement system tracks wear trends over time: it calculates the roll’s remaining service life based on daily wear rates (e.g., 0.005mm per 1,000 tons of steel processed) and alerts operators when replacement is needed. For a mill processing 500 tons of steel daily, this enables scheduled roll changes during off-shift downtime—reducing unplanned downtime by 70-80% and increasing annual production by 2,000-3,000 tons. The system also stores profile data for 100+ roll cycles, allowing operators to identify wear patterns (e.g., faster wear when processing high-strength steel) and optimize rolling parameters.
Practical Maintenance Strategies
- Calibrate the 3D laser scanner monthly using a standard curved surface (known crown height and radius) to maintain ±0.005mm accuracy.
- Clean the scanner’s optical components daily to remove scale and oil—contaminants can reduce data point accuracy by 20%.
- Update the thermal expansion algorithm quarterly based on material type (e.g., adjust for higher expansion in low-alloy steel vs. carbon steel).
